Sixth Street
A real Austin icon, Sixth Street has brewery bars, nightclubs and live music venues that are always pumping.

Zilker Park
Paddle a canoe, hike along the extensive trails or unwind in the thermal springs of this idyllic park on the banks of a beautiful lake.

South Congress Avenue
“SoCo” could stand for So Cool. Its quirky, neon-lit 1930s shop fronts help Keep Austin Weird, as the city’s slogan goes.
